Jan Oort- first measured the distance between our solar system and the center of the Milky Way Galaxy and calculated the mass of the Milky Way. Another contribution of his was the proposal of a large number of icy comets left over from the formation of the solar system, which is now known as the Oort Cloud. 7.Claudius Ptolemy
Ptolemy made astronomical observations from Alexandria in Egypt during 127 to 141A.D. He described his veiw on the universe showing that the world is based on a fixed earth around which the sphere of the fixed stars rotates every day, this carrying with it the spheres of the sun, moon, and planets
Based on his observations of solstices and equinoxes, Ptolemy found the lengths of the seasons. And based on these, he proposed a simple model for the sun which was a circular motion of uniform angular velocity, but the earth was not at the centre of the circle but at a distance called the eccentricity from this centre
The most important of Ptolemy's work is the "Almagest", a treatise in 13 books. It gives in detail the mathematical theory of the motions of the Sun, Moon, and planets.
